Southend Victoria station is well-equipped to cater to all passengers, featuring a range of amenities for a smooth and comfortable travel experience. The ticket office is open daily, offering extended hours throughout the week to accommodate busy schedules, with ticket machines available for quick purchases and collections. For accessibility, the station ensures step-free access to all platforms and implements smartcards, ticket validators, and induction loops for easy navigation and convenience.
While you'll need to make alternative arrangements for luggage storage, the station offers essential facilities such as toilets stationed conveniently by Platform 1, including accessible toilets. For families, baby changing facilities are also provided. While there is no dedicated waiting room or first-class lounge, the seating areas allow for a comfortable waiting experience.
One of the standout features of Southend Victoria is its impressive array of onward travel connections. Bus services operated by 'First' and 'Arriva' provide frequent local routes. Plumley Train Station, though lacking a ticket office, ensures passengers can seamlessly continue their journeys with the help of ticket machines that allow both purchasing and collection of tickets bought online. While there is no dedicated staff to assist at all times, the station provides an induction loop for the hearing impaired and a helpline for any urgent assistance needed (call 08002006060).
Accessibility is a priority here. Whilst the station is designated as scooter-friendly with step-free access to the Manchester platform, do note that accessibility to trains depends on the rolling stock in use. If planning a journey that requires assistance, it's recommended to pre-arrange through the Passenger Assist service, which provides help up to two hours before your planned departure.
Plumley Station connects more than just train lines. The station provides a Rail Replacement Service with pick-up and drop-off at Plumley Moor Road, offering a convenient alternative when needed. For local travel, options such as bus services through taxi bookings and Busline's services (dial 0871 200 2233) are readily available.
Unfortunately, there isn’t bicycle hire available directly at the station, but the Cheshire countryside offers fantastic routes for those cycling enthusiasts willing to bring their own bikes.
